Why You Shouldn't Ignore Chips and Cracks
When it comes to auto glass damage, ignoring small issues can lead to bigger problems.
- Visibility Issues: Any obstruction on your windshield can hinder your line of sight. Structural Integrity: A damaged windshield can compromise the structural strength of your vehicle. Legal Consequences: Driving with significant damage could result in fines or penalties.
Immediate Risks of Not Replacing Auto Glass
Ignoring damaged auto glass poses immediate risks:
Accidents: Reduced visibility could lead to car accidents. Airbag Deployment Risk: A compromised windshield may not properly support airbag deployment in an accident. Increased Repair Costs: What starts as a small chip can escalate into needing full windshield replacement if not addressed promptly.How Auto Glass Replacement Works

Repair vs. Replacement: Which One Do You Need?
- Repairs are generally quicker and less expensive if the damage is small (under six inches). Replacement becomes necessary when cracks exceed this length or when they obstruct driver's view.
Factors Influencing Your Decision
- Size of the chip/crack Location on the windshield Severity of damage
Cost Factors in Auto Glass Replacement Greensboro
Average Costs for Common Services
| Service Type | Average Cost | |----------------------------------|--------------------| | Windshield Repair | $50 - $150 | | Windshield Replacement | $200 - $500 | | Side Window Replacement | $300 - $700 |
Note: These prices can vary based on specific vehicle make and model.
Insurance Considerations
Many insurance policies cover auto glass repairs with little out-of-pocket expense. Always check with your provider!

The Role of Weather in Auto Glass Damage
Impact Of Temperature Changes
North Carolina experiences diverse weather conditions that can affect your auto glass's durability:
Sudden temperature fluctuations can expand and contract glass. Rain and humidity can exacerbate existing chips/cracks.
Seasonal Tips for Protection
To protect your windshield during harsh seasons:
- Park under shade during summer months. Use defrosters wisely during winter to avoid rapid temperature changes.

FAQs About Auto Glass Replacement
mobile auto glass Greensboro NC1. How long does it take to replace a windshield? Most replacements take about 1–2 hours on average depending on conditions.
2. Will my insurance cover auto glass replacement? Many insurance plans do cover damages; always check with your provider beforehand.
3. Can I drive immediately after getting my windshield replaced? It's best to wait at least an hour before driving to ensure adhesives set properly.
4. How do I know if my windshield needs replacing? If there’s any crack longer than six inches or located within the driver's line of sight, it should be replaced.
5. Is DIY repair effective? While DIY kits work for some small chips, professional services provide more reliable results especially for larger damages.
6. What happens if I don't replace my broken window right away? Delaying repairs increases risk factors such as decreased visibility leading to potential accidents.
